The 1988 Jeep Cherokee Laredo is a compact SUV featuring 4x4 capability, 2.5L or 4.0L engine options, automatic or manual transmission, power steering, air conditioning, premium sound system, and Laredo trim package with upgraded interior and exterior features. Below are key sections for operation, maintenance, specifications, and troubleshooting.
Key features: 4-wheel drive system, Laredo trim package, power accessories, and off-road capability.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Engine Options | 2.5L 4-cylinder or 4.0L inline-6 |
| Transmission | 4-speed automatic or 5-speed manual |
| 4WD System | Command-Trac part-time 4WD |
| Seating Capacity | 5 passengers |
| Cargo Space | 71.2 cubic feet (rear seats folded) |
| Fuel Capacity | 20.2 gallons |
| Towing Capacity | 2,000-5,000 lbs (depending on configuration) |
| Exterior Features | Chrome accents, fog lights, alloy wheels |
| Interior Features | Power windows, premium cloth seats, AC |
| Audio System | AM/FM stereo with cassette player |

Regular maintenance intervals for optimal performance and longevity.
| Service | Interval |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Oil Change | 3,000 miles/3 months | Replace engine oil and filter |
| Tire Rotation | 6,000 miles | Rotate all four tires |
| Air Filter | 15,000 miles | Replace engine air filter |
| Spark Plugs | 30,000 miles | Replace all spark plugs |
| Coolant | 30,000 miles/2 years | Flush and replace coolant |
| Transmission Fluid | 30,000 miles | Drain and refill |
| Transfer Case Fluid | 30,000 miles | Drain and refill |
| Differential Fluid | 30,000 miles | Drain and refill both axles |
| Brake Fluid | 30,000 miles/2 years | Flush and replace |
| Timing Belt | 60,000 miles | Replace (2.5L engine) |

|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| Engine won't start | Dead battery, fuel issue | Check battery, fuel pump, spark |
| Rough idle | Dirty injectors, vacuum leak | Clean fuel system, check hoses |
| 4WD not engaging | Linkage, vacuum system | Check shift linkage, vacuum lines |
| Overheating | Low coolant, thermostat | Check coolant level, replace thermostat |
| Brake vibration | Warped rotors | Resurface or replace rotors |
| Electrical issues | Alternator, grounds | Test alternator, clean ground connections |
